Allan (Foley), Miriam Elizabeth (nee Wallington) died peacefully after a short stay in hospice in Collingwood on December 9, 2022, in her 89th year. Survived by her children Allan Foley and Anne Moore (David), grandsons Chris (Laura), Drew (Andrea) and Don (Sarah), great grandchildren Desmond, Keira and Adeline, sister Grace Willson and eight nieces and nephews. Predeceased by her husband of 40 years Doug Foley, daughter in law Peggy Foley, husband of 13 years Andrew Allan, sisters Marj Wallington and Barb Oaks and her parents Robert and Elsie.
Mim was born in Hamilton on October 26, 1934 and raised in Burlington. She graduated as an RN from Kingston General Hospital in 1956 and returned to work as an instructor in and eventually head of the Medical Secretary Program at Georgian College in Barrie. A born hostess, Mim enjoyed cooking for family and friends and hosting her bridge clubs.
